K3: Reason for Not Attending (K3)

Data file: LBN_2016_SRHCS_all 2019_06_27_SUF

Overview

Valid: 312
Invalid: 12211
Minimum: 1
Maximum: 20
Type: Discrete
Decimal: 0
Start: 524
End: 525
Width: 2
Range: 1 - 21
Format: Numeric

Questions and instructions

Categories
Value Category Cases
1 1- No easily accessible school in the neighborhood 3
1%
2 2- Teaching is of poor quality 0
0%
3 3- School time is not flexible 1
0.3%
4 4- Mistreatment by the instructor or other students 0
0%
5 5- Has to work to support the family 3
1%
6 6- HH could not afford schoolÕs expenses 100
32.1%
7 7- Household thought that education is not useful to get a better job 2
0.6%
8 8- Going to school is hazardous 0
0%
9 9- Social reasons: family disapproves / does not think child needs to study 3
1%
10 10- Early marriage 0
0%
11 11- Sickness or disability 11
3.5%
12 12- Still too young 172
55.1%
13 13- Not interested in going to school 4
1.3%
14 14- Helping in house chores 0
0%
15 15- Parents do not understand how to enroll 1
0.3%
16 16- Schools were full and not accepting new students 9
2.9%
17 17- Teachers frequently absent 0
0%
18 18- Schools are mixed gender 0
0%
19 19- Does not understand language of instruction 0
0%
20 20- It costs too much to get to school 3
1%
21 21- Other (specify) 0
0%
Sysmiss 12211
Warning: these figures indicate the number of cases found in the data file. They cannot be interpreted as summary statistics of the population of interest.
